引言
随着我国铁路事业的快速发展,铁路安全成为公众关注的焦点。为了提高铁路工作人员和乘客的安全意识,VR(虚拟现实)技术被广泛应用于铁路安全培训和教育中。本文将探讨VR技术在铁路安全体验中的应用,揭示铁路灾害应对之道。
VR技术在铁路安全培训中的应用
1. 模拟灾害场景
VR技术可以模拟各种铁路灾害场景,如地震、洪水、火灾等。通过高度逼真的虚拟环境,让体验者身临其境地感受灾害带来的威胁,从而提高他们的安全意识。
# 示例代码:模拟地震灾害场景
def simulate_earthquake():
# 初始化地震场景
scene = initialize_earthquake_scene()
# 模拟地震发生
earthquake = create_earthquake_event(scene)
# 观察地震影响
observe_earthquake_impact(scene, earthquake)
# 应急处理
emergency_response(scene, earthquake)
# 调用函数进行模拟
simulate_earthquake()
2. 应急演练
VR技术可以模拟各种应急演练,如火灾逃生、地震自救等。通过反复演练,让体验者熟悉应急处理流程,提高他们的应急反应能力。
# 示例代码:模拟火灾逃生演练
def simulate_fire_evacuation():
# 初始化火灾场景
scene = initialize_fire_scene()
# 模拟火灾发生
fire = create_fire_event(scene)
# 观察火灾影响
observe_fire_impact(scene, fire)
# 逃生演练
evacuation_practice(scene, fire)
# 调用函数进行模拟
simulate_fire_evacuation()
3. 安全知识教育
VR技术可以将安全知识以生动形象的方式呈现给体验者,提高他们的安全意识。例如,通过VR技术模拟列车运行过程中的安全操作,让体验者了解安全规程的重要性。
# 示例代码:模拟列车运行安全操作
def simulate_train_operation():
# 初始化列车运行场景
scene = initialize_train_operation_scene()
# 模拟列车运行
train = create_train_event(scene)
# 观察安全操作
observe_safety_operations(scene, train)
# 学习安全知识
learn_safety_knowledge(scene, train)
# 调用函数进行模拟
simulate_train_operation()
VR技术在铁路安全体验中的优势
1. 高度逼真
VR技术可以创建高度逼真的虚拟环境,让体验者身临其境地感受灾害带来的威胁,提高他们的安全意识。
2. 可重复性
VR技术可以重复模拟各种灾害场景和应急演练,让体验者不断熟悉应急处理流程,提高他们的应急反应能力。
3. 成本效益
相比传统的培训方式,VR技术具有更高的成本效益。通过VR技术,可以降低培训成本,提高培训效果。
总结
VR技术在铁路安全体验中的应用,为提高铁路工作人员和乘客的安全意识提供了新的途径。通过模拟灾害场景、应急演练和安全知识教育,VR技术有助于揭示铁路灾害应对之道,为我国铁路事业的安全发展贡献力量。